    One night recently, I had a terrible nightmare. I felt like I was being held down by many hands and I couldn't break free,I could hear myself calling for help in my half-asleep/half-awake mode.I awoke fully a few moments later and realized what happened.Experiences like this are called "night terrors". I knew it was just a bad dream,but as I lay there in my bed in the dark, I felt afraid to go back to sleep.I thought maybe watching something on video for a few minutes might help,so I watched Return of the Jedi from the beginning up to the part when Luke says to R2 "We're going to dagobah,I have a promise to keep to an old friend". At that point I felt well enough to go back to sleep.In the morning I felt much better and I realized something about Star Wars, that it has the ability to comfort, console, and, in some small way, heal the inner child in someone.

    I think it was Liam Neeson who remarked that when he was a kid, he went to the movie theater to see Star Wars during the many terrorist attacks and bombings that occurred in Ireland at the time. There were bombs going off outside but inside you were transported to a different place so completely you forgot about the turmoil outside in the streets. That was one reason he decided to do SW...he didn't even read the script before signing.
